instanceFamily?
Type:
string
(optional)
The instance family to use as a baseline reference.
Ensure that you specify the correct value for the instance family. The instance family is everything before the period (
.
) in the instance type name. For example, in the instance typec6i.large
, the instance family isc6i
, notc6
. For more information, see Amazon EC2 instance type naming conventions in Amazon EC2 Instance Types .
The following instance families are not supported for performance protection:
c1
g3
|g3s
hpc7g
m1
|m2
mac1
|mac2
|mac2-m1ultra
|mac2-m2
|mac2-m2pro
p3dn
|p4d
|p5
t1
u-12tb1
|u-18tb1
|u-24tb1
|u-3tb1
|u-6tb1
|u-9tb1
|u7i-12tb
|u7in-16tb
|u7in-24tb
|u7in-32tb
If you enable performance protection by specifying a supported instance family, the returned instance types will exclude the above unsupported instance families.
